Step-by-Step Guide to Baking Your no Sugar Birthday Cake
Baking a cake that omits sugar while still delivering delightful flavor and texture may sound challenging, but with the right guidance, it can become a fun and rewarding experience. Follow this step-by-step approach to create your No Sugar Birthday Cake, which embodies the spirit of celebration without the guilt frequently enough associated with traditional sweets.
Gather Your Ingredients
Before you roll up your sleeves and start mixing, ensure you have all the necessary ingredients. Here’s a list of what you’ll need for the No Sugar Birthday cake Recipe: Sweetness without the Guilt:
- Flour: Whole wheat or almond flour for a healthier base.
- Natural Sweeteners: Consider ripe bananas, unsweetened applesauce, or dates for a wholesome sweetness.
- Dairy: Eggs, yogurt, or plant-based alternatives can be used for moisture.
- Baking Powder: To help your cake rise.
- Flavorings: Vanilla extract, cocoa powder, or spices like cinnamon to enhance taste without sugar.
- Fats: Coconut oil or unsweetened applesauce to maintain texture.
Step-by-Step Instructions
with ingredients in hand, let’s delve into the actual baking process. The following steps will guide you through creating your cake from start to finish.
1. Prepare Your Baking Dish
–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
– Grease and lightly flour your cake pan to prevent sticking.
2. Mix Dry Ingredients
– In a large mixing bowl, combine your flour, baking powder, and any spices you’re using.
- Whisk these ingredients together until evenly mixed.
3. blend Wet Ingredients
– In a separate bowl, mash your ripe bananas or mix your applesauce with the eggs (and yogurt if using).
– Add the vanilla extract and combine thoroughly.
4. Combine the Mixtures
- Gradually pour your wet ingredients into the dry mixture,stirring gently until just combined. Avoid over-mixing, which can lead to a dense cake.
5. Bake
– Pour the batter into the prepared cake pan and smooth the top.
– Bake in the oven for about 25-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
6.Cool and Decorate
– Once baked, allow the cake to cool in the pan for 10 minutes before transferring it to a wire rack.
– Decorate with natural toppings like fresh fruits or whipped cream alternatives that fit your no-sugar criteria.

Whipped Cream Alternatives
Rather of traditional frosting, consider using whipped coconut cream or greek yogurt as a light topping. These alternatives not only align with a no-sugar diet but also provide a creamy texture that pairs well with various toppings.
Simple Whipped Coconut Cream Recipe:
- Chill a can of coconut milk overnight.
- Scoop out the solidified cream and whip until fluffy.
- Sweeten naturally with a bit of vanilla extract or fruit puree.

Popular Sugar Alternatives: What Nutritionists Recommend
Nutritionists tend to recommend a variety of natural and artificial sweeteners, each with its unique profile and potential health benefits. Below are some of the most popular options:
- Stevia: Derived from the leaves of the stevia plant, this natural sweetener is calorie-free and known for its high sweetness level—up to 300 times sweeter than sugar.
- Erythritol: A sugar alcohol that occurs naturally in fruits, erythritol has about 70% the sweetness of sugar but is almost calorie-free and does not spike blood sugar levels.
- Monk Fruit Sweetener: Extracted from monk fruit, this sweetener is calorie-free and contains antioxidants, making it a nutritious choice for desserts including your guilt-free cake.
- Agave Nectar: Although sweeter than sugar, agave has a low glycemic index, which can lead to fewer blood sugar spikes, but it is still high in fructose and should be used sparingly.
Considerations When Choosing Sugar Alternatives
While sugar substitutes can enhance the flavor of recipes like the No Sugar Birthday Cake,it’s crucial to understand their properties and how they can affect the outcome of your dish. here are some factors to consider:
| Sweetener | Caloric Content | Glycemic Index | Best Use |
|---|---|---|---|
| Stevia | 0 | 0 | Baking, beverages |
| Erythritol | 0.24 cal/g | 0 | Baking,general sweetening |
| Monk Fruit | 0 | 0 | Desserts,beverages |
| Agave Nectar | 60 cal/tbsp | 15 | Drizzles,dressings |
